How important to replace replace relay with glow plugs?
Should replacement of the relay always accompany replacement of the glow plugs? Under what circumstances would you replace the relay?
Also, is a "reamer" essential to the process?- looks a little pricey! |

You should not have to replace the relay unless it goes bad. Search around - you can usually find a good, working used one.
Reaming out the holes is something that should be done if you have the tool. I would not lose any sleep over it if you are not able to ream them out.
